Abstract : In the reaction of [RuHClP3 ] (P = PPh3 ) with NaOMe in methanol, the product is [RuH2 (CO)P3 ]. Short reaction times show that the final product is formed through [RuH4 P3 ] as the major intermediate. Using NaOCD3 in CD3 OD, the first formed product is [RuH4 P′3 ] (P′ is PPh3 partially deuterated in the ortho positions of the aromatic rings). Further reaction leads to a mixture of [RuH n D2− n (CO)P3 ] ( n = 0, 22%; n = 1, 2 isomers each 28%; n = 2, 22%). Mechanistic aspects of both steps of the reaction are explored and, together with previously published calculations, they provide definitive mechanisms for both dehydrogenation and decarbonylation in these interesting systems.
